
Jordan Sachs, Senior Managing Director of Nasdaq, has arrived in Rome to attend the Italian Cup final between Lazio and Inter Milan. The Nasdaq executive visited Lazio’s headquarters on Monday and confirmed his presence at Wednesday night’s showdown.
According to Lazio’s official website, Sachs toured the club’s training center in Formello, where he was welcomed by President Claudio Lotito, general manager Enrico Lotito, and other members of the management team. The meeting aimed to strengthen the international partnership that has developed in recent months, including Lazio’s sponsorship deal with the prediction market platform Polymarket.
Since 2025, Lazio has been actively pursuing a listing on the Nasdaq, one of the world’s largest electronic stock exchanges. In December last year, Lazio director Enrico Lotito was invited to New York for the bell-ringing ceremony. The Nasdaq has reserved the stock code “LZO” for Lazio, which will be activated once the club receives official approval.
The Italian Cup final will take place at the Stadio Olimpico in Rome at 3:00 AM Beijing time on Thursday. Following a decision by Lazio’s fan groups to end their long-standing boycott of matches, the stadium is expected to be sold out.
